Reports: Lions agree to four-year, $180M extension with DE Aidan Hutchinson

The Detroit Lions are locking up the cornerstone of their defence for the long haul.

Superstar defensive end Aidan Hutchinson has agreed to a four-year extension, NFL Network’s Ian Rapoport reported Wednesday.

According to ESPN’s Adam Schefter, the deal is worth $180 million and comes with $141 million guaranteed.

The $141 million in guarantees is the most guaranteed money ever in an NFL contract.

Hutchinson, despite coming back from a torn ACL suffered last season, has been as productive as ever for the Lions this year. In seven games, the 25-year-old has six sacks, six tackles for loss and 13 QB hits, along with a league-leading four forced fumbles.

Since being drafted second overall by the Lions in 2022, the Plymouth, Mich., native has 34.5 sacks, 36 tackles for loss, 78 QB hits and eight forced fumbles in 46 games.

He earned his first and only Pro Bowl nod in the 2023 season when he picked up 11.5 sacks.
